Sodium-ion Capacity Grading Machine
Tertron’s Sodium Ion Capacity Grading Machine features an integrated structure and modular design. Each channel has independent CCCV to avoid interference. It supports multiple battery types, enables testing, and provides digitized data management with MES integration. It streamlines operations and maintenance, meeting requirements effectively.
Na-ion Battery Aging Equipment
Tertron’s Na-ion Battery Aging Equipment performs cycle tests, enables parameter customization, and offers editable steps for charging, discharging, and shelving. It connects automatically, secures data through a MySQL database, and uses modular design with single-channel control.
Sodium Battery Formation Equipment
Tertron’s Sodium Battery Formation Equipment provides independent constant current and voltage sources, reliable start-stop control, and precise data capture at 0.05% accuracy with 1-second intervals. It detects abnormalities, supports system expansion, and enables remote access for monitoring, control, and diagnostics.

Na-ion Battery Sorting Machine
Tertron’s Na-ion Battery Pack Sorting Machine sorts battery packs by voltage and internal resistance. It integrates automatic feeding and collecting, offers full alerts for empty hoppers or full channels, stores data on a USB, and supports parameter customization while integrating with insulation and pasting systems to increase efficiency.
Sodium Battery Sticking Machine
Tertron’s Sodium Battery Sticking Machine supports various cylindrical battery sizes. It automates sticker application, sorts cells through a large storage channel, and features a compact, mobile design. Its PLC touch screen control enables easy parameter display and efficient production management.
Sodium ion Battery Spot Welding Machine
Tertron’s Sodium Ion Battery Spot Welding Machine uses a touch screen interface, continuous output mode, and a servo motor for quick 0.3s welds. It supports current limit settings, adjustable power, and clear alarms, helping maintain energy density, reduce base metal deformation, and ensure consistent weld quality.
Sodium ion Battery Integrated Testing Machine
Tertron’s Sodium ion Battery Integrated Testing Machine supports multiple modes, customizable functions, and built-in software. It tests battery packs quickly and precisely. Suitable for various applications, it integrates with MES and uses a 32-bit ARM and 16-bit AD converter for throughput.

What is a sodium battery machine?
A sodium battery machine is a device used to manufacture sodium-ion batteries, which are an emerging alternative to lithium-ion batteries.
How do sodium-ion batteries compare to lithium-ion batteries?
Sodium-ion batteries offer several advantages over lithium-ion batteries, including lower cost, improved safety, and more abundant raw materials.
How does the electrode coating process work in a sodium battery machine?
The electrode coating process involves applying a uniform layer of active material onto the current collector using techniques like slot-die coating or screen printing.
What is the typical operating temperature range for a sodium battery machine?
Sodium battery machines typically operate at temperatures between 20°C and 80°C, depending on the specific process and materials used.
How can I troubleshoot issues with electrolyte filling in my sodium battery machine?
Common troubleshooting steps for electrolyte filling issues include checking for leaks, ensuring proper viscosity of the electrolyte, and verifying the accuracy of the dispensing system.
What safety features are built into modern sodium battery machines?
Modern sodium battery machines incorporate safety features such as emergency shut-off switches, ventilation systems to prevent gas buildup, and protective barriers to minimize operator exposure to hazardous materials.
How often should I perform maintenance on my sodium battery machine?
Regular maintenance, such as cleaning, calibration, and component inspections, should be performed on your sodium battery machine according to the manufacturer’s recommended schedule, typically every 1-3 months.
What are sodium batteries used for?
Sodium batteries, particularly sodium-ion batteries, are used primarily for energy storage solutions, offering a cheaper and more sustainable alternative to conventional lithium-ion batteries. They are well-suited for renewable energy storage, ensuring efficient storage for intermittent solar and wind power. These batteries also play a crucial role in stabilizing power supply in smart grids and data centers, and they offer potential applications in electric vehicles due to their low cost and environmental benefits. However, their relatively low energy density compared to lithium batteries poses a challenge.

Sodium-ion batteries are considered to be better for the environment in terms of mineral resource scarcity compared to lithium-ion batteries, as they use more abundant and sustainable raw materials such as sodium and biomass. While they have an equivalent climate impact to lithium-ion batteries, they do not face the risk of depletion of key materials like lithium and cobalt. Sodium-ion batteries have the potential to reduce the constraint on resources that might hinder large-scale battery production essential for renewable energy storage and electric vehicles. However, they might provide slightly lower energy storage capacity than current lithium-ion batteries.
